Who Is Amr Allam?
Amr Allam is a dedicated financial educator committed to demystifying the complexities of the stock market for everyday individuals. With a professional focus on the mechanics of corporate finance, Amr has spent years analyzing how public companies communicate their performance to the world. His teaching philosophy is rooted in the belief that financial literacy should be accessible, practical, and devoid of unnecessary jargon. Rather than focusing on complex trading algorithms or speculative day-trading tactics, Amr emphasizes the fundamental analysis of balance sheets, income statements, and cash flow reports. He believes that the most successful retail investors are those who can read between the lines of a financial report to determine the true health of a business. Amr’s pedagogical style is structured and methodical, guiding students through real-world financial documents to help them build the confidence needed to make long-term investment decisions. By breaking down daunting accounting principles into logical, actionable insights, he empowers his students to look past market noise and focus on objective data, helping them become more informed participants in the global economy.

Demystifying corporate finance is a crucial step for any retail investor looking to build a robust stock market portfolio, and Amr Allam’s practical course provides the exact toolkit needed to do so. This comprehensive training program bridges the gap between raw corporate data and actionable, long-term investment decisions. Students will learn to confidently navigate the three foundational pillars of financial reporting: the income statement, the balance sheet, and the cash flow statement. Rather than just memorizing dry formulas, participants gain a deep conceptual understanding of key operational metrics, including revenue streams, research and development (R&D) costs, and depreciation and amortization (D&A). The curriculum details critical profitability metrics such as gross, operating, and net margins, highlighting how these numbers vary dramatically across different industries. Furthermore, the course dives deep into risk assessment, guiding learners through liquidity and solvency ratios to evaluate a company's underlying stability. By mastering the differences between operating, investing, and financing cash flows, retail investors can confidently separate fundamentally sound businesses from risky value traps, ultimately optimizing their stock screening and brokerage selection process for better market returns.
